Clever joins forces with PowerGo on charging in Denmark

Denmark's largest charging point operator, Clever, is entering into a partnership with the Dutch charging point operator PowerGo. This will give Clever customers access to PowerGo's Danish charging network currently includes almost 1,000 charging points, including 65 fast and ultra-fast charging points.

PowerGo has been awarded 19 tenders for the installation of what it says will be 1,600 public charging points in addition to its existing network. Clever’s customers will be able to use these charging points in addition to their own network.

“With our new PowerGo collaboration, we open the door to more than 1,000 new charging points across the country, which our Clever One customers can access at no extra cost. It strengthens our charging universe and gives our customers even more freedom to charge where and when it suits them,” said Mathias Langkilde Sukstorf, responsible for strategic partnerships at Clever.

Clever already utilises smart charging with its home charging customers for a flat monthly rate. This means that users can participate in stabilising grids by charging when demand is lower. The company aims to expand into vehicle-to-grid V2G charging in the future. In the meantime, customers using the Clever One system can enjoy the convenience of an ever-expanding network of charging stations around Denmark.

“We are working to make it easy, safe and flexible to be an electric driver in Denmark. That’s why we are continuously expanding Denmark’s strongest charging network and entering into partnerships with other charging operators to make even more charging points available to our customers,” said Sukstorf.
